Which Fiber Internet Providers are Available in Glenn County?
According to the most recently submitted data by internet service providers to the FCC, there are currently no fiber providers available in Glenn County, CA.
Which Cable Internet Providers are Available in Glenn County?
XFINITY Cable in Glenn County, CA
XFINITY from Comcast offers Cable service to 70.0% of Glenn County homes. Across the county, XFINITY Cable is the only type of service available from the company, with speeds up to 1,460 Mbps, with speeds from 1,200 Mpbs up to 2,000 Mbps depending on the address. Upload speeds differ from download speeds, and are as low 35 and as high as 250, with an average of 105 Mbps throughout the county.
Which DSL Internet Providers are Available in Glenn County?
EarthLink DSL in Glenn County, CA
EarthLink offers DSL service to 78.8% of Glenn County homes. Across the county, EarthLink DSL has speeds up to 10 Mbps
AT&T DSL in Glenn County, CA
AT&T offers DSL service to 78.8% of Glenn County homes. Across the county, AT&T DSL has speeds up to 10 Mbps
Which Fixed Wireless and LTE Internet Providers are Available in Glenn County?
DigitalPath Fixed Wireless in Glenn County, CA
DigitalPath offers Fixed Wireless service to 96.0% of Glenn County homes. Across the county, DigitalPath Fixed Wireless is the only type of service available from the company, with speeds up to 215 Mbps, with speeds from 10 Mpbs up to 400 Mbps depending on the address. Upload speeds differ from download speeds, and are as low 1.0 and as high as 20, with an average of 20 Mbps throughout the county.
unWired Broadband Fixed Wireless in Glenn County, CA
unWired Broadband offers Fixed Wireless service to 94.3% of Glenn County homes. Across the county, unWired Broadband Fixed Wireless is the only type of service available from the company, with speeds up to 392 Mbps, with speeds from 25 Mpbs up to 400 Mbps depending on the address. Upload speeds differ from download speeds, and are as low 6.0 and as high as 50, with an average of 49 Mbps throughout the county.
